Fabio Wardley could delay Dubois-Itauma fight


Itauma (21) is the WBO mandatory challenger for Dubois’ newly-injured belt and has quickly moved beyond prospect status following his recent string of knockouts. Dubois’ win over Fabio Wardley last Saturday only pushed the heavyweight division closer to a future clash between the two.

“At some point they will be,” Warren said Sky Sports about Dubois and Itauma possibly fighting. “A massive, massive, massive fight.”

The timing is the issue. Wardley has a rematch clause in his contract and could force a second fight with Dubois despite the punishment he absorbed in the loss. Warren confirmed the clause remains active, although he suggested any rematch would likely wait until late 2026 or even 2027 because both heavyweights came out of the fight battered.

That delay could make Itauma wait, even though he is already in position for a title shot.

The bigger story is that Warren seems to see Dubois-Itauma as inevitable. Dubois is only 28 and now holds the WBO belt. Itauma is 21 and rising faster than any heavyweight in Britain. Both are attached to Warren, both carry knockout power, and both move to the same piece of territory. He even hinted at the commercial scope of the fight.

“My worry is they’ll fill two Wembleys,” Warren said.

That comment stood out because it suggested that Warren already sees Itauma as a big attraction at the stadium level before he fights for a world title. A year ago, Itauma was still discussed as a long-term project. Now he is being positioned as the future challenger for a newly crowned heavyweight champion.

Wardley’s team complained afterwards about Dubois’ rough tactics and the referee’s handling of the fight, but Warren dismissed the criticism, instead pointing to Dubois’ jab and footwork as the difference.

Fabio Wardley has the contractual right to return it. Moses Itauma may be the fight people remember waiting for.
